Vintage looks, super clean lap bracing and gold foil soundhole pickup.
Recording King's Dirty 30s Series 7 guitars just keep getting better, and the newest option is a 000 14th fret with gold foil soundhole pickup. Series 7 sound is unbeatable for the cost—chalk it up to their super clean Cross Lap bracing and top-quality materials.
The spruce top is striking beneath the Tobacco Sunburst finish, framed by vintage-style checkerboard binding. The bound soundhole and parallelogram stencil fretboard markers are both functional and stylistic.
Now in the 000 body shape with an added gold foil soundhole pickup, the Series 7 is ready to get on the stage or the studio. The gold foil sound has been sought after since its introduction nearly 60 years ago. Now, this passive pickup is ready to plug in and play with no fussy batteries or additional gear needed.
